About the role
At Pick Your Part, we hire hardworking people who enjoy hands-on work and helping customers. As a Retail Parts Puller, you will work closely with the Sales team to assist customers with the removal and retrieval of automotive parts for retail customers in a safe, accurate, and timely manner. This role plays a key part in delivering excellent customer service by ensuring customers receive the correct parts quickly and efficiently.
Responsibilities
- Work directly with the Sales team to prioritize and fulfill customer part requests.
- Locate and retrieve automotive parts accurately and efficiently for retail customers.
- Communicate order updates, part availability, and delays with Sales and Dispatch teams.
- Provide excellent customer service through professionalism, urgency, and teamwork.
- Work orders and verify part accuracy before removal.
- Use hand tools and power tools to remove parts from vehicles safely.
- Pull and prep sheet metal, mechanical parts, and special orders for customer pickup or delivery.
- Package and prepare parts for delivery or customer pickup.
- Tag and label all parts properly for destination and inventory accuracy.
- Complete all required paperwork and documentation related to parts and orders.
- Safely maneuver throughout the yard or warehouse while locating inventory.
